On , OSHA opened a planned health inspection of U.S. DEPARTMENT OF THE ARMY in 2435 MARION AVENUE FORT JACKSON, COLUMBIA, SC 29207 (NAICS 928110). OSHA activity number 343474458.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.1030(c)(1)(ii): The employer's Exposure Control Plan did not contain at least the elements in 29 CFR 1910.1030(c)(1)(ii)(A) through (c)(1)(ii)(C): Medical Section: The employer's Employee Exposure Control Plan did not adequately address the following elements: * Exposure determination * Methods of compliance regarding universal precautions and engineering/work practice controls * Hepatitis B vaccination and post-exposure evaluation and follow-up * Communication of hazards to employees * Recordkeeping ABATEMENT CERTIFICATION IS REQUIRED

29 CFR 1910.1030(c)(1)(iv): The Exposure Control Plan was not reviewed and updated at least annually: Medical Section: The employer's Employee Exposure Control Plan was not reviewed and updated at least annually to reflect new or modified tasks and procedures which affect occupational exposure and to reflect new or revised employee positions with occupational exposure. The review and update must also reflect changes in technology that eliminate or reduce exposure to bloodborne pathogens and document annually their consideration and implementation of appropriate commercially available and effective safer medical devices. ABATEMENT CERTIFICATION IS REQUIRED

29 CFR 1910.1030(g)(2)(vii)(D): The bloodborne pathogens training program did not contain an explanation of the employer's exposure control plan and the means by which the employee could obtain a copy of the written plan: Medical Section: Employees were not provided training on the employer's exposure control plan and how they could obtain a copy of the written plan. 29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: Medical Section: The employer did not develop, fully implement, or maintain a written hazard communication program at the workplace where medical technicians were exposed to hazardous chemicals, including isopropanol, CaviWipes, and Cidex OPA Solution. 29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employees were not provided effective information and training as spec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(2) and (h)(3) on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ment and whenever a new hazard that the employees had not been previously trained about was introduced into their work area: Medical Section: (a) Technicians had not been informed of the location and availability of the written hazard communication program or trained on the details of the program. (b) As of 9/19/18, at least two medical technicians who were exposed to hazardous chemicals while performing their duties, had not been trained on the new chemical container label elements and the new format and types of information on each section of safety data sheets (SDSs) with respect to revisions to the standard in accordance with the Globally Harmonized System of Classification and Labeling of Chemicals (GHS). 29 CFR 1904.33(a): The OSHA 300 Log, the privacy case list (if one exists), the annual summary, and the OSHA 301 Incident Report forms were not saved for five (5) years following the end of the calendar year that these records covered: (a) The annual summaries (e.g., OSHA 300-A) for calendar years 2013 - 2017 were not being saved for five years following the end of the calendar year that the records covered.
